Transaction 7076ed74c386478270e04a079d24ac0b6854090d03e06659567078f55c621019
1 Input
1 Output
-
7076ed74c386478270e04a079d24ac0b6854090d03e06659567078f55c621019:0
- value
- 139990
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73281db3466d34725c60ae7d043b22c0c05fabbe OP_EQUAL
- address
- 3CBuguxpdyEKRJH31tyBWJoZ1DSjqxqwGv